摘要
Here we show the increased hepatocyte growth factor (HGF) and cyclooxygenase-2 (COX-2) expression in gastric mucosa of rats which have developed a reserpine-induced ulcer. Such an increase of HGF and COX-2 expression was blunted in rats pretreated with adrenomedullin. Pretreatment with adrenomedullin and the adrenomedullin(22-52) fragment did not result in changes of HGF and COX-2 expression, compared to the reserpine and adrenomedullin treated group. Pretreatment with adrenomedullin and the calcitonin gene-related peptide(8-37) fragment (CGRP(8-37)) increased HGF and COX-2 expression, compared to the reserpine and adrenomedullin treated group. Our results suggest that the inhibitory effect of adrenomedullin on the expression of HGF and COX-2 is mediated by CGRP receptors. (c) 2005 Elsevier B.V. All rights reserved.
